Chef Ajay Chopra takes on the herculean task of selecting Indias top 50 cuisines with the help of other well-known chefs, food reviewers and aficionados.
Chef Ajay Chopra tries to find India’s top 50 dishes with the help of Kitchen Gurus Chef Pankaj Bhadouria, Chef Kunal Kapur, Chef Ripu Daman Handa and his Masala Mantris Suprio Bose, Jasleen Marwah and Sherry Mehta. Aloo Tikkis, Golgappa and Momos become the top three dishes in the snacks category.
For piping hot breakfast, the vote goes to Aloo Puri, Idli-Dosa-Sambar, and Chole Puri. Chef Ajay Chopra makes Agra staple Bedmi Puri, a fried bread stuffed with tempered black gram and served with potato curry, followed by Idli-Dosa-Sambar with coconut chutney and Chole Puri in Rawalpindi style.
Kunal Kapoor, Vicky Ratnani, Jasleen Marwah, Supriyo Bose, Sherry Mehta and others help Chef Ajay choose dishes for the theme of 'Comfort Food'. 'Dal Chawal' comes first while 'Rajma Chawal' and 'Thayir Sadam' come second due to a tie. Later, Chef Ajay blends 'Instant Noodles' and 'Khai Daw'.
The entire nation unites while choosing 'Aaloo Paratha' as the first dish in the category, 'Paratha'. Chef Ajay gives out this mouthwatering recipe when he cooks it, and then comes up with a delicious recipe of 'Malabar Parotta'. Adding to the pleasure is a tempting recipe of 'Anda Paratha'.
Jasleen Marwah, Sherry Mehta and Supriyo Bose discuss the significance of Dal in India. Chef Ajay prepares an aromatic 'Dal Makhani' and talks on the variations of 'Sambar' in India while preparing it. His finger-licking recipe of 'Dal Tadka' is sure to blow everyone's mind!
Kitchen Guru Kunal Kapoor helps Chef Ajay choose 'Rabdi Jalebi' and 'Besan Ke Laddoo' in the category of sweets. Chef Ajay then prepares a tempting 'Gulab Jamun' at the three Masala Mantris' request. Desi Deewane, the foodies across the nation, help him choose 'Gajar Ka Halwa' as the third dish.
The Masala Mantris, Jasleen Marwah, Sherry Mehta and Supriyo Bose, find it hard to choose the dishes in the category of vegetables due to the diversity in India. Chef Ajay shares his mother's recipe to prepare 'Amchuri Bhindi' and then prepares 'Palak Paneer' followed by a lip-smacking 'Aloo Gobi'.
Kitchen Gurus help Chef Ajay choose 'Amritsari Kulchha Chhole' as the first dish in the category, 'Thelle Ka Khaana'. Masala Mantris then choose 'Bhel Puri' and its Bengali variant, 'Jhal Muri'. To make the list more tempting, he prepares 'Mixed Pakoda Platter' along with the other tasty dishes.

The delectable recipe for 'Chicken Ghee Roast' becomes the first dish in the category, 'Kukkad Shukkad'. Chef Ajay shares an anecdote related to it and tells the significance of coconut in India while preparing an appetising 'Kerala Chicken Stew' followed by a luscious and creamy 'Butter Chicken'.
Anda Curry' is chosen as the first dish in the egg category from the long list of egg dishes. The second dish 'Bread Omlette' compels everyone to share their stories related to it. Chef Ajay even prepares 'Anda Ghotala', a Gujarati scrambled egg recipe, when the Desi Deewane unanimously vote for it.
